Liv Tyler Shares About her Experiences Working on New Movie 'Space Station 76'
The science fiction comedy movie Space Station 76 is currently playing in select theaters and will release to VOD on September 30th. The movie is directed by Jack Plotnick, and co-written by Plotnick, Jennifer Cox, Sam Pancake, Kali Rocha, and Michael Stoyanov. Liv Tyler stars in the film along with Patrick Wilson, Matt Bomer, Marisa Coughlan and more.
Liv Tyler opened up to HitFix about her time working on Space Station 76.
"Jack Plotnick had written me a letter and sent me the script and I read the script and I really liked it. And then I Skyped with him for like an hour and I realized that he was an acting teacher too and he's an actor himself," Liv shared. "And he has like all these crazy amazing sort of philosophies about acting sort and sort of freeing yourself of - he has this whole thing where he talks about the negative voice is called your vulture sitting on your shoulder. And he has a website with all these positive affirmations. For some reason whatever he said really spoke to me and I really enjoyed talking to him about those things."
"I definitely sort of gained a little bit more freedom I think. Not only on that project but sort of like after that project," Liv added. "Like there's certain things that I sort of heard him say or learned from him that I definitely carried on with me."
Space Station 76 premiered March 8, 2014, at the SXSW festival in Austin, Texas.
